Role Clarification & Key Performance Areas



The Faculty of Education Institute for Post-School Studies has a rich history of engaging with the key issues facing South African post-school education and training, and offers innovative, research-based postgraduate degree programmes in education. Our teaching and research interests cut across the interdisciplinary fields of history and philosophy of education, and draw on UWC's previous involvement in Education Policy Unit initiatives as well as research on higher education in Africa and beyond. We aim to strengthen the research profession by furthering studies in Higher Education within a changing national and international environment.


The Institute for Post-School Studies offers postgraduate programmes in Adult and Community Education and Training (ACET), Technical Vocational Education and Training (TVET) and Higher Education Studies.
